This year, gun violence will displace car accidents as the leading cause of death among young people. Ignoring this crisis won't make it go away — and it's time for the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) to treat the epidemic of gun violence in America like the public health crisis it is.

But almost 20 years of NRA intimidation has discouraged the CDC from pursuing research on the causes and solutions to gun violence. It's also resulted in the cutting of nearly 96% of the CDC’s firearm injury prevention research.

President Obama has already promised $10 million in gun violence prevention research, but the CDC has yet to act. We can't afford to keep ignoring this crisis.
